Changing default tabs in one paragraph changes all tabs
In a large Word 2003 document, I'm trying to change the default tabs for one
paragraph, or a selection of paragraphs, by selecting them, then going to Format: Tabs: Default Tab stops and changing them from .25" to .5". The result is that the tabs in the entire document change from .25" to .5". I haven't noticed this behaviour before. Is there some other formatting that could interfere with the tab setting change? Is there any other way to change the tabs besides manually entering tabs for paragraphs in which I don't want to use the default tabs? |
